Transaction fc780654ce3e59ea255f77f0e451987317733df038813e2c93ca5631a47bccaa
1 Input
1 Output
-
fc780654ce3e59ea255f77f0e451987317733df038813e2c93ca5631a47bccaa:0
- value
- 20009726
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d4cb6914fe50dff04e6a62b16bf02117162dbd55 OP_EQUAL
- address
- 3M6ArRHQj2RZuQZtWKLC5xpqjywSCE7qu4